A new fusion restaurant just made its way to Johor Bahru! Nestled in the heart of the city, Albarakah Fusion Restaurant is redefining fusion cuisine in the most captivating way. By combining Arab and Indian cuisine, Albarakah is a celebration of flavours that bridge culinary traditions from 2 vibrant cultures.

Albarakah Fusion Restaurant goes the extra mile by welcoming diners from 11am to 11pm daily, ensuring a convenient and accessible culinary experience for all. They offer a wide variety of dishes such as Alfaham Chicken with Saffron Rice (RM27), Lambshank Biriyani (RM45), and Red Snapper Curry (RM130 for whole fish). They also have a selection of platters ranging from RM80 – RM120 and claypot dishes from RM25-RM30.

This new fusion restaurant offers a wide variety of dishes that beautifully combine Arab and Indian culinary influences. With each dish thoughtfully crafted to bring out the best of both worlds, Albarakah Fusion Restaurant is a testament to the culinary creativity and expertise of its chefs.

Beyond its culinary offerings, the eatery presents an ambience that mirrors the harmony it strives to achieve in its dishes. The interior design effortlessly fuses elements from Arab and Indian cultures, creating a welcoming and immersive environment that adds to the overall dining experience.

Adding to the allure, the restaurant offers a range of seating options to cater to different preferences. Whether you’re seeking an intimate dinner for 2, a family gathering, or a larger celebration, Albarakah provides spaces that accommodate various group sizes while maintaining the restaurant’s inviting atmosphere.

Incorporating modernity into tradition, Albarakah’s fusion concept extends to its beverages as well. The restaurant offers a carefully curated selection of drinks that complement the diverse flavours of its dishes. From refreshing tower-sized beverages (starting from RM60) to their signature Tandoori Chai (RM13.30), each sip is designed to enhance your overall meal experience.
